1. Rims and paint them hot pink or all black with a hot pink trim ((im a girl)) where can i get them? how do i paint them? what size? etc???!!!!! 2. Is it a good idea to drop your car? 3. Tinted tail lights (paint or tint?) 4.HIDs 5. I want my car to have hot pink stuff inside and out.. any suggestions?? [QUOTE] 1. Get all black rims, 17" would look good with a moderate drop. Then get some hot pink "time-attack" style rings cut in vinyl. 2. IMO its never a bad idea. It lowers your center of gravity for improved handling and reduces wheel gap for improved aesthetics. The ride is a little harsher/ bouncier but if you get a mild drop spring it wont be unmanageable. 3. Tint is reversible, I would go with the lightest tint possible (if at all). 4. Likely not legal in your area unless your car came stock with them, but you can throw in a drop-in kit and 99.9% of all cops wont be the wiser. So Cal is FULL of cars with drop in HIDs. 5. I typically dont post too much on here, but Ive always wanted to build a black car with bright accents, so I guess Im pretty opinionated on the hot pink with black haha. I think it would be easy to "rice-out" with too many accents. However, a little bit here and there would go a long way! Paint the calipers, a sticker here and there to match the vinyl rings on the wheels, subtle bits here and there. I think it can look very conceptual if done correctly! Take a look at this Audi, its very similar to what I would do (replace the green with pink in your case). [IMG] [/IMG]
